How to Make Chocolate Loaf Cake

Ingredients

  • 200 g Butter or baking spread (softened, unsalted)
  • 200 g Caster sugar
  • 3 Eggs (large)
  • 2 tbsp Milk
  • 175 g Self-raising flour
  • 25 g Cocoa powder
  • 125 g Butter (softened, unsalted) for frosting
  • 220 g Icing sugar
  • 30 g Cocoa powder for frosting
  • 1-2 tbsp Milk for frosting

Directions

  1. Pre-heat the oven to 160°C Fan/180°C/350°F/Gas Mark 4 and grease and line a 2lb loaf tin.
  2. In a bowl, mix together the softened butter or baking spread and caster sugar for about 3 minutes until light and fluffy. It’s best to use an electric mixer.
  3. Add the eggs and milk to the butter mixture and whisk until smooth.
  4. Gently whisk or fold in the self-raising flour and cocoa powder until everything is fully combined.
  5. Pour the mixture into the prepared loaf tin and bake for about an hour. Check if it’s done by inserting a skewer in the center; it should come out clean.
  6. Once baked, leave the cake to cool completely.
  7. For the buttercream, mix together 125 g butter, 30 g cocoa powder, and 220 g icing sugar until they start to combine. Then, add 1-2 tbsp milk and mix until smooth. If it’s too stiff, you can add a little more milk.
  8. Put the buttercream into a piping bag to pipe it onto the cake or spread it on with a spoon or spatula.
  9. Optionally, decorate with dark chocolate curls made by shaving a bar of dark chocolate with a potato peeler.
  10. Store the cake in an airtight container in a cool place and eat within 3 days. You can also freeze it for up to 3 months.

How to Serve Chocolate Loaf Cake

Serve your Chocolate Loaf Cake sliced, and enjoy it plain or with a dollop of whipped cream. It goes wonderfully with a cup of coffee or tea. You can also serve it with fresh berries or a scoop of vanilla ice cream for an extra special treat!

How to Store Chocolate Loaf Cake

To keep your Chocolate Loaf Cake fresh, store it in an airtight container in a cool place. It will stay delicious for up to 3 days. If you cannot finish it in that time, you can freeze it for up to 3 months. Just remember to wrap it securely to prevent freezer burn.

Tips to Make Chocolate Loaf Cake

  • Make sure your butter is softened for easy mixing.
  • Use an electric mixer for the fluffiest cake.
  • Don’t overmix the flour and cocoa powder; gently fold them in to keep the cake light.
  • Allow the cake to cool fully before frosting to prevent the buttercream from melting.

Variation

You can add chocolate chips to the batter for an extra chocolaty bite. Some like to include nuts or dried fruits for added texture. You can also try different frostings like cream cheese frosting or a simple glaze.

FAQs

1. Can I use different types of chocolate in this recipe?
Yes, you can use dark, milk, or even white chocolate, but keep in mind that it will change the flavor.

2. Can I make this cake dairy-free?
Certainly! Use a dairy-free butter substitute and a non-dairy milk like almond or soy milk.

3. How can I tell when the cake is done baking?
Insert a skewer into the center. If it comes out clean, the cake is ready. If it has wet batter on it, bake for a few more minutes.
